Tobias Enderle submitted an update to the
PyLuaTeX
package.
Version number: 0.2.0 2021-07-26
License type: mit lppl1.3c
Summary description: Execute Python code on the fly in your LaTeX documents
Announcement text:
----------------------------------------------------------------------
It is now possible to also typeset your code instead of only executing it.
Also, a new set of "quiet" macros has been added.
Those macros execute Python code but suppress any output.
Changes:
* Added quiet macros
* Added code and output buffer
* Added examples for typesetting code and output
